Supersonic flow past an airfoil

Abstract
We consider a supersonic flow past an airfoil in the context of the steady, isentropic and irrotational compressible Euler equations. We show that for appropriate data, either a shock forms, in which case certain derivatives of the solution blow up, or a sonic line forms, which translates to the fact that the hyperbolic character of the equations degenerates.
